
Spiced Apple Cider
Makes a generous quart
To keep the cider warm and make pouring easier, transfer it to the carafe of an automatic drip coffeemaker and turn on the machine.
1 quart apple cider
2 cinnamon sticks
2 star anise
1 teaspoon whole cloves
1 teaspoon allspice
Zest of 1/2 orange, removed with a vegetable peeler
Brandy (optional)
Bring cider, spices, and orange zest to simmer over low heat, continue to simmer to blend flavors, about 15 minutes.
To serve, pour 1 to 2 tablespoons optional brandy in each mug. Ladle in hot cider and serve.
